The correlation between historical prices or returns on Ab Government Exchange and Fidelity Freedom is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Fidelity Freedom 2015 are associated (or correlated) with Ab Government.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Ab Government Exchange has no effect on the direction of Fidelity Freedom i.e., Fidelity Freedom and Ab Government go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Fidelity Freedom and Ab Government
The main advantage of trading using opposite Fidelity Freedom and Ab Government posit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Fidelity Freedom position performs unexpectedly, Ab Government can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
